Khaniman (Persian: خانيمن)[a] is a city in, and the capital of, Kamfiruz-e Shomali DistrictofMarvdasht County, Fars province, Iran,[4] and also serves as the administrative center for Kamfiruz-e Shomali Rural District.[5]
At the time of the 2006 National Census, Khaniman's population was 3,498 in 917 households, when it was a village in Kamfiruz-e Shomali Rural DistrictofKamfiruz District.[6] The following census in 2011 counted 3,183 people in 970 households,[7] by which time the rural district had been separated from the district in the establishment of Kamfiruz-e Shomali District.[4] The 2016 census measured the population as 3,020 people in 919 households,[2] when the village had been elevated to the status of a city.
